WebMultiply PPBI for individual distillates with their respective volume fraction to calculate the Pour Factor. For example the Pour Factor for straight-run gas oil = 0.687 x 6.3 = 4.33. WebJan 10, 2024 · From the page Septime provided, "Blending factors are judged on a scale from 1-10 and indicate how much of each oil to use in a blend. One means that the oil is more potent, and you need less of it aromatically and ten means that it is less potent, and you will need more of that oil. WebNov 2, 2024 · The blend factor is (A, A, A, A), where the constant, A, is taken from the blend factor set with OMSetBlendFactor. To successfully use this constant on a target machine, the D3D12_FEATURE_DATA_D3D12_OPTIONS13 returned from capability querying must have its AlphaBlendFactorSupported set to TRUE.

In aromatherapy, the blending factor (BF) is a ranking from 1 to 10 which rates the strength of the odor of essential oil. Picture from Teona Swift.
